Umar Sadiq is now likely to miss Nigeria’s opening game at the 2023 Africa Cup of Nations against Equatorial Guinea after skipping training for the second day.
The Real Sociedad star trained separately as the Super Eagles observed a light session following their arrival in Abidjan on Wednesday.
Sadiq also sat out Thursday’s training at the Ecole Nationale de la Police, Abidjan.

The striker now has two days to prove his fitness ahead of the Super Eagles first Group A game.
Jose Peseiro’s side will take on the Nzalang Nacional at the Alssanne Quattara Stadium, Ebimpe, Abidjan on Sunday.
